Interested in getting started with object-oriented programming in Python or building games with pygame?

Join us on July 1st to hear Aden Eagle discuss how to use object-oriented programming to store and manage data, functions, and state for your applications and pygame to simplify the creation of complex games with custom GUIs and easy handling of user input. After that, you’ll have the chance to follow Aden as he builds the Pong arcade game from scratch using Python, pygame, and object-oriented programming.

What will be covered
  • Python
  • Object-Oriented Programming
  • Pygame
What you'll learn
  • How to use object-oriented programming in Python
  • How to create movable GUI objects with pygame sprites
  • How to receive key presses in pygame to allow user interaction
  • How to detect collisions between pygame sprites and respond to them
